A Certificate Programme in Quantum Cryptography provides a focused introduction to the fascinating field of quantum information science, specifically concentrating on the secure communication methods enabled by quantum mechanics. This specialized training equips participants with the foundational knowledge and practical skills needed to understand and implement quantum cryptography techniques.
Learning outcomes typically include a solid grasp of quantum key distribution (QKD) protocols, post-quantum cryptography algorithms, and the underlying principles of quantum mechanics relevant to cryptography. Students will be able to analyze the security of quantum cryptographic systems and compare them with classical methods. The program also often covers the practical aspects of implementing and deploying quantum cryptography systems, including hardware and software considerations. This involves understanding quantum computing and its implications for both cryptography and cryptanalysis.
